Implementation of Network Layer for a High Speed Rail (고속전철 네트워크용 네트워크 계층 구현)

  • Kim, Seok-Heon;Kim, Hyung-In;Jung, Sung-Youn;Kim, Han-Do;Park, Jae-Hyun
    • Proceedings of the KSR Conference
    • /
    • 2008.06a
    • /
    • pp.2021-2026
    • /
    • 2008
  • Recently, a high speed rail consists of many train coaches and power cars. For keeping the reliable train communication system with train coaches and power cars, train uses the OSI model(Open Systems Interconnection Basic Reference Model) and KTX(Korea Train eXpress) only uses the Physical to Transport layer of OSI model. This paper describes the analysis of CLNP(Connectionless Network Protocol) and ES-IS(End System to Intermediate System) protocols used in KTX for the network layer. CLNP is used to send data to other system and ES-IS protocol is used to route and send information between end systems and intermediate systems. Also this paper presents the protocol parsing program and implementation of Network layer.

Design and implementation of an integrated network management agent (통합 망 관리 에이전트 설계 및 구현)

  • Park, Sang-Cheol;Kim, Tae-Su;Lee, Gwang-Hwi
    • The KIPS Transactions:PartC
    • /
    • v.8C no.5
    • /
    • pp.683-692
    • /
    • 2001
  • In this paper, an integrated network management agent has been proposed and implemented to support different network management protocols, SNMP (Simple Network Management Protocol) for Internet and CMIP (Common Management Information Protocol) for OSI networks. We used MOVI (Managed Object View Interface) concept to integrate the different network management systems. We reviewed three models to design the integrated network management agent and then selected a suitable model among them. The logical structure of an agent, the implementation method and the operation of each module have been shown in this paper. The osimis and ucd-snmp network management system have been used as the reference systems for implementing our system. The integrated network management agent can support the internetworking between Internet and OSI networks in the aspect of network management. Using MOVI concept, if a new management system is introduced, internetworking with this can be achieved by adding the new interface on the view interface of managed object.

Energy-aware Reed-Solomon Scheme for Improving Data Reliability in Solar-powered Wireless Sensor Networks (태양 에너지 기반 무선 센서 네트워크의 데이터 신뢰성 향상을 위한 에너지 적응형 Reed-Solomon 기법)

  • Jung, Jongwug;Kang, Minjae;Noh, Dong Kun;Cho, Sang Hoon
    • KIISE Transactions on Computing Practices
    • /
    • v.23 no.2
    • /
    • pp.122-127
    • /
    • 2017
  • The data link layer operates reliable internode communication in the OSI reference model. Generally, the forward error correction (FEC) method is used in the data link layer of the wireless sensor network (WSN) environment that has a high frequency of errors. However, the FEC method consumes a significant amount of energy due to its high error correction rate, which negatively affects the networks' lifespan. In contrast with battery-based technology, energy is regularly recharged in the solar-powered WSN to meet higher energy needs than required for basic operation of existing nodes. By efficiently utilizing this surplus energy, the proposed energy-aware FEC method can reduce the data loss rate with no decrement of the network lifetime. The method employs a trade-off relationship between the energy and data loss rate by adjusting the parity length in the FEC method to the energy state in each node. The performance of the proposed scheme was verified through a simulation.
